AdventHealth names 2 hospital CEOs

Altamonte Springs, Fla.-based AdventHealth named two new hospital CEOs in its Central Florida Division.

Doug Harcombe will lead the planned AdventHealth hospital at Lake Nona in Orlando, Fla., according to a May 28 news release from the health system. Mr. Harcombe currently serves as CEO of the AdventHealth Celebration (Fla.) and the health system’s South market. He will continue to lead the South market in addition to his new role at Lake Nona, and Amanda Maggard will replace him as CEO of the Celebration facility. 

Ms. Maggard currently serves as president and CEO of AdventHealth Zephyrhills (Fla.) as well as AdventHealth Dade City (Fla.); she helped lead the acquisition of that hospital in 2018. In addition, she served in an executive leadership role at the systems long-term acute care facility in Connerton, Fla., earlier this year. 

The new appointments take effect June 4.
